When to Book Your Milestone Family Session

Timing your session is key to getting the best lighting and mood:

  • Golden hour (sunrise or sunset) is ideal for soft, flattering light

  • For little ones, schedule mid-morning when they’re happiest

  • Book holiday or seasonal sessions at least 2 months in advance

What to Wear for a Family Milestone Photoshoot

Coordinating outfits—but not matching—is key. Here are our go-to tips:

  • Stick to a complementary color palette (e.g., earth tones, neutrals, pastels)

  • Avoid logos and neon colors

  • Add texture with accessories like denim jackets, sweaters, or scarves

  • Dress appropriately for the season and location (e.g., barefoot at the beach, cozy layers for vineyards)

1. Sunrise Portraits at Sunset Cliffs

Location: Sunset Cliffs Natural Park
Address: 1253 Sunset Cliffs Blvd, San Diego, CA 92107

Start your day early at one of San Diego’s most scenic coastal spots. With dramatic ocean views and soft morning light, Sunset Cliffs is perfect for natural light portrait sessions. The warm tones and textured cliffs add depth to every shot.

Great for: Engagement sessions, elopement photos, solo portraits
Photography tips:

  • Arrive 20 to 30 minutes before sunrise to find a strong composition

  • Use the rocky formations and cliff lines to create foreground interest

  • A 35mm or 50mm lens works well for capturing both subject and landscape

2. Playful Pet Photography at Dusty Rhodes Park

Location: Dusty Rhodes Dog Park
Address: 2469 Sunset Cliffs Blvd, San Diego, CA 92107

By mid-morning, shift to an energy-filled session with pets. Dusty Rhodes is a large, open dog park perfect for capturing movement, play, and connection between people and their pets. This is a great option for pet portraits or casual family photography.

Great for: Dog portraits, candid family moments, branding for pet businesses
Photography tips:

  • Shoot at a fast shutter speed to freeze playful motion

  • Get low to eye level with dogs for a more engaging perspective

  • Natural light works best—avoid harsh midday sun by staying in open shade

3. Rooftop Editorial in Little Italy

Location: Little Italy Parking Garage (Top Level)
Address: 601 W Date St, San Diego, CA 92101

Around midday, go for a more editorial feel with strong lines and urban texture. Rooftop locations like this one in Little Italy offer clear skyline views and structured backdrops, ideal for fashion photography or personal branding sessions.

Great for: Fashion shoots, creative portraits, content creation
Photography tips:

  • Embrace the harsh light and create bold shadows

  • Use a wide lens for full-body shots with cityscape elements

  • Capture motion by using jackets, wind, or accessories like sunglasses

4. Lifestyle Branding at Communal Coffee

Location: Communal Coffee (North Park)
Address: 2335 University Ave, San Diego, CA 92104

Next up, relax with a mid-day break at one of San Diego’s most aesthetic cafés. Communal Coffee offers warm tones, plants, and clean design elements, making it a favorite among lifestyle photographers and content creators.

Great for: Branding sessions, creative lifestyle content, couples on a date
Photography tips:

  • Sit near a window for soft, natural light

  • Capture lifestyle scenes like journaling, sipping coffee, or reading

  • Use a wide aperture to blur the background and focus on the subject

5. Street Style and Urban Portraits in Barrio Logan

Location: Chicano Park
Address: 1960 National Ave, San Diego, CA 92113

In the afternoon, head to Barrio Logan for bold murals, concrete textures, and cultural color. Chicano Park is home to vivid art and a strong sense of community, making it an ideal spot for portraits that stand out.

Great for: Street-style portraits, music artist shoots, editorial projects
Photography tips:

  • Use mural backgrounds to add storytelling through color and design

  • Shoot wide for full murals or tight to highlight detail

  • Bring multiple outfits for quick changes between scenes

6. Sunset Photography at Windansea Beach

Location: Windansea Beach, La Jolla
Address: 6800 Neptune Pl, La Jolla, CA 92037

Wrap up your photography sprint with golden hour on the coast. Windansea Beach in La Jolla offers natural rock formations, soft sand, and open skies. It’s a timeless setting for emotional, cinematic shots at the end of the day.

Great for: Couple sessions, maternity portraits, solo editorials
Photography tips:

  • Begin shooting 45 minutes before sunset to catch the golden tones

  • Use natural movement, like wind in the hair or walking near the tide

  • Stick around after sunset to capture moody blue hour images

Hello, I’m Stephanie Martinez’ Le, born in Los Angeles, California. Photography has been my passion since childhood, inspired by my dad. After losing his parents, he and his brothers started taking photos with a Pentax K1000 to support their family. Eventually, my parents started a small photography business at a San Bernardino swap meet, where I fell in love with capturing special moments.

Photography not only supported our family but also brought us closer together. Now, I’m proud to follow in my dad’s footsteps. I’ve been married to my husband for 8 years, and we’re business partners, sharing this journey together. While we collaborate on almost everything, my focus is on the photography, while my husband manages the business.

My first camera was a digital Kodak in high school, a gift from my parents. I took it everywhere, eager to capture memories. A photography course in San Diego after high school was transformative, teaching me core principles I still use today. I continually refine my skills through courses and daily practice.
